Browse Source

Fixed VS build.

Branimir Karadžić 9 years ago
parent
commit
566171eacc
1 changed files with 13 additions and 12 deletions
  1. 13 12
      scripts/shaderc.lua

+ 13 - 12
scripts/shaderc.lua

@@ -6,18 +6,19 @@
 project "glslang"
 	kind "StaticLib"
 
-	buildoptions {
-		"-Wno-ignored-qualifiers",
-		"-Wno-inconsistent-missing-override",
-		"-Wno-missing-field-initializers",
-		"-Wno-reorder",
-		"-Wno-shadow",
-		"-Wno-sign-compare",
-		"-Wno-undef",
-		"-Wno-unknown-pragmas",
-		"-Wno-unused-parameter",
-		"-Wno-unused-variable",
-	}
+	configuration { "not vs*" }
+		buildoptions {
+			"-Wno-ignored-qualifiers",
+			"-Wno-inconsistent-missing-override",
+			"-Wno-missing-field-initializers",
+			"-Wno-reorder",
+			"-Wno-shadow",
+			"-Wno-sign-compare",
+			"-Wno-undef",
+			"-Wno-unknown-pragmas",
+			"-Wno-unused-parameter",
+			"-Wno-unused-variable",
+		}
 
 	configuration { "osx" }
 		buildoptions {